About Me

Most people who find Lloyd Lee do so at a particular kind of threshold β€” not necessarily in crisis, but aware that something inside no longer lines up with the life they’ve been living. He works with individuals navigating anxiety, depression, addiction, professional burnout, and the quiet difficulty of carrying questions about identity, belonging, and meaning without anyone to bring them to.

Lloyd came to counselling through fourteen years working as a lawyer, a pastor, and a counsellor in Vancouver’s Downtown Eastside β€” contexts that required him to sit with people at their most complicated. As a second-generation Chinese-Scottish Canadian, he knows from the inside what it is to live between cultures and expectations. That history informs how he listens, how he holds difficulty, and why he takes seriously the parts of a person that developed to cope and protect. He’s also attentive to the way that drifting through feeds and notifications can quietly erode a person’s ability to follow through on what actually matters to them β€” a particular kind of fragmentation he sees show up in the therapy room.

His approach is collaborative and unhurried, drawing on emotionally focused and parts-based work, with attention to the earliest relational patterns that quietly govern present life. He works with people across a wide range of relationships to faith, and holds a Master of Theology alongside his RCC designation. Online sessions are available throughout British Columbia.
